The FIFA World Cup is not just a showcase of elite soccer talent; it is also a significant cultural phenomenon that has shifted perceptions about the sport in the United States. As global fans flock to America for the matches, the event serves as a mirror reflecting the country's growing appreciation for soccer, marking a pivotal moment for both enthusiasts and casual viewers alike.
Over the past few years, soccer has transitioned from being a niche sport in the U.S. to a burgeoning cultural staple. The World Cup acts as a catalyst, drawing attention not only to the matches but also to the rich tapestry of soccer culture that has developed within the country. Fans from diverse backgrounds are uniting to celebrate this tournament, showcasing a melting pot of traditions and enthusiasm.
Youth engagement in soccer is more pronounced than ever, with many children participating in local leagues. This grassroots development is key to fostering future generations of American soccer players, which will improve the national team's performance on the world stage.
Hosting international events like the World Cup presents substantial economic benefits. Cities across America are anticipating a surge in tourism, hospitality, and retail sales during the tournament. The influx of international visitors not only boosts local economies but also fosters a greater appreciation for soccer among the American public.
As cities prepare for the influx of fans, local governments are investing in infrastructure and services that will enhance the visitor experience, further embedding soccer into the national consciousness.
The U.S. men’s and women’s national soccer teams have made significant strides on the international stage, challenging stereotypes that soccer is not a serious sport in America. As fans engage with the excitement of the World Cup, there is a palpable shift that could redefine how the sport is viewed permanently.
The success of American teams in global tournaments not only boosts national pride but also inspires a new generation of athletes. The visibility of these players contributes to a positive narrative around soccer, encouraging more participation at all levels.
As the World Cup ignites passion for soccer across the nation, the future looks bright for the sport in the U.S. With investments in training facilities, youth programs, and a growing fan base, soccer is poised to occupy a more prominent spot in the sports hierarchy of America.
